Mesothelioma Lawyers Can Help You File Mesothelioma Asbestos Claims

Many families of victims of mesothelioma are awarded compensation as a result of a mesothelioma trial verdict or settlement. The compensation may also come from asbestos trust funds or the Department of Veterans Affairs.

Mesothelioma lawsuits are typically presented as personal injury lawsuits or wrongful death claims. A mesothelioma lawyer will help you decide on the best type of claim to submit.

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be fully compensated for their losses, including medical expenses, lost income, and pain and suffering. Compensation from asbestos settlement trust funds could aid in the payment of these expenses. Asbestos trust funds are a pool of money that were set aside by the manufacturers that produced asbestos-containing products. The funds were set up in the 1980s following companies that knew they were exposing workers to asbestos-containing substances and applied for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to protect themselves from liability in lawsuits.

Typically each trust fund assigns a schedule of value to different types of asbestos-related ailments with the more serious conditions being valued higher than others. Each trust also has a payment percentage that is the percentage of the total claim they will pay. Asbestos lawyers assist victims in filing claims with multiple asbestos trust funds in order to maximize their compensation.

It is crucial to submit an asbestos trust fund claim as soon as possible after diagnosis to ensure that compensation is paid in an efficient manner. The timeline varies depending on the case, but most victims receive their compensation within 90-days of filing their claim. Certain victims are eligible for an expedited review, which enables them to receive a predetermined amount of compensation that is based on the asbestos company's established guidelines.

The average mesothelioma payout from a fund is $1 million or more. However, the exact payout depends on which asbestos companies are involved in the claim of the individual and also the percentage of each trust's payout.
